They are: Arabic, Arabic Supplement, Arabic Presentation Forms-A, Basic Latin, General Punctuation, and Latin-1 Supplement. It contains 1138 glyphs, 9 OpenType features, and supports 281 character from 6 Unicode blocks. This font is written from right-to-left and has cursive, modulated (`serif`) Nastaliq design suitable for typing texts in the Middle Eastern Arabic script, in particular the Urdu Language.
